Understanding the Anti Terrorism Level 1 Pretest
The anti terrorism level 1 pretest is part of a broader Anti-Terrorism/Force Protection (AT/FP) training program designed to equip personnel with the skills to recognize and mitigate terrorist threats. Level 1 is considered the foundational course, focusing on awareness and basic response techniques. The pretest typically covers topics such as recognizing suspicious behaviors, understanding terrorist tactics, and applying security measures in various environments.Why is the Pretest Important?
The pretest serves multiple purposes. It gauges your initial understanding before the training begins, identifies areas where you need improvement, and ensures that you’re familiar with critical concepts. Scoring well on the pretest can also boost your confidence going into the main course, making the learning process smoother.Common Topics Covered in the Pretest
- Definitions and types of terrorism
- Indicators of terrorist planning and activities
- Personal security and situational awareness
- Basic protective measures and threat response
- Roles and responsibilities of individuals within force protection

Simply memorizing answers might offer short-term success, but truly understanding the material ensures long-term retention and practical application. Here are some strategies to help you excel:1. Focus on Core Concepts
Rather than attempting to memorize every question and answer, concentrate on understanding the underlying principles. For example, knowing why certain behaviors are suspicious helps you identify new threats that might not appear on the test.2. Use Scenario-Based Learning
Anti-terrorism training often involves real-world scenarios. Practice by visualizing situations where you apply your knowledge, such as identifying suspicious packages or reacting to a security breach. This approach builds critical thinking skills needed beyond the exam.3. Take Practice Tests

Many candidates find certain aspects of the anti terrorism level 1 pretest challenging. Let’s explore some of these hurdles and ways to tackle them.Understanding Jargon and Terminology
Anti-terrorism training uses specific terms that can be confusing. Creating flashcards with definitions of key terms like “force protection,” “terrorist modus operandi,” or “indicator of compromise” can be very helpful.Distinguishing Between Similar Threat Indicators
Some questions test your ability to differentiate between similar-looking threats. Practice analyzing various scenarios and understanding subtle differences, such as differentiating between a suspicious person and a confirmed threat.Time Management During the Test
The pretest is often timed. Develop a strategy to quickly assess questions and avoid spending too long on any single item. If unsure, mark the question and return after completing the rest.Why Ethical Preparation Matters
